Alton Road Flyover Bridge Construction Complete
MIAMI (CBSMiami) - Since July 16th, the Alton Road flyover bridge has been closed for construction forcing drivers on the MacArthur Causeway wanting to go northbound on Alton to seek alternate route. A few days short of the anticipated month-long completion date, the flyover bridge is now open.
The Alton Road flyover bridge opened for traffic late Tuesday--a few days ahead of schedule, the Florida Department of Transportation announced earlier Tuesday.
The flyover bridge project was set in place to have the guardrail replaced and the base rebuilt.
The project was expected to take 30-days, but had it run behind schedule, the contractor would have been charged $5,000 a day for up to five days.
